What Is Marriage Counselling and How Does It Work?

Marriage counselling, also known as couples therapy, involves structured therapeutic sessions facilitated by trained mental health professionals. The goal is to improve communication, resolve conflicts, build trust, and reignite emotional intimacy. Here’s a detailed overview of how it works:

Initial Assessment and Goal Setting

The process begins with an assessment phase where the therapist gains an understanding of each partner's perspectives, relationship history, and specific concerns. Together, the couple establishes clear, achievable goals for therapy, whether it’s improving communication, addressing infidelity, managing stress, or restoring intimacy.

Therapeutic Techniques and Approaches

A skilled marriage counsellor employs a variety of evidence-based techniques, including:

  • Emotionally Focused Therapy (EFT): Focuses on identifying and transforming negative emotional patterns, fostering secure attachment and trust.
  • Cognitive-Behavioral Therapy (CBT): Helps couples recognize and modify unhelpful thoughts and behaviors impacting their relationship.
  • Gottman Method: Uses specific communication and conflict management tools grounded in research to strengthen friendship and intimacy.
  • Systems Theory: Looks at patterns within the relationship and the influence of external systems (family, work, social networks).

The combination of these approaches allows for a personalized therapeutic experience tailored to each couple's unique needs.

The Benefits of Choosing Professional Marriage Counselling in Australia

Engaging in marriage counselling offers a multitude of advantages—beyond simply resolving conflicts. Here are some of the core benefits:

Enhanced Communication Skills

Couples learn effective listening, expressing needs clearly, and responding empathetically, which reduces misunderstandings and fosters deeper connection.

Conflict Resolution and Problem-Solving

Therapists equip partners with tools to navigate disagreements constructively without escalation, transforming conflicts into opportunities for growth.

Emotional Intimacy and Trust

Rebuilding emotional closeness and trust can unlock greater intimacy, leading to a more satisfying partnership.

Addressing Underlying Mental Health Issues

Relationship difficulties often stem from mental health struggles such as depression, anxiety, or trauma. Counselling provides a safe space to address these issues collaboratively.

Prevention and Long-Term Relationship Satisfaction

Regular counselling sessions or workshops can serve as preventive measures, maintaining relationship health and preventing potential crises.

How to Find the Right Marriage Counsellor in Australia

Selecting a qualified and compatible therapist is essential for successful outcomes. Here are key factors to consider:

  • Credentials and Experience: Ensure the counsellor is licensed, with specialized training in couples therapy and familiarity with marriage counselling australia practices.
  • Approach and Techniques: Find out if their therapeutic methods align with your values and goals.
  • Compatibility and Comfort: Establish a rapport with the therapist. Trust and openness significantly influence therapy success.
  • Location and Accessibility: Consider proximity, availability, and flexible options like online sessions.
  • Client Testimonials and Reviews: Seek feedback from previous clients to gauge effectiveness and professionalism.
